Transaction c1e24210cc3fd7f80a5c3871ea2b73be24b623fb3c9de5db709c91a12a3003e9

block
60854aeb4aa0d6e3889eb23ad0a24a271eecfdcf195044924e697dc334988c0d

1 Input

23 Outputs